Learn more →Timing matters more than firms expect. Nothing should be migrated, rebuilt or rolled out between late January and April 15th — the risk to a live practice mid-season is not worth it, and any good provider will tell you the same.
Practically, the quiet window to fix this runs from roughly May through December. A firm that starts looking in February is usually waiting until May anyway — so the time to plan is before the season, not during it.
